Article: White House sticking to health care timetable; Lawmakers uncertain of August goal.(NATION)

Byline: Sean Lengell, THE WASHINGTON TIMES

Obama administration officials said Sunday that good progress is being made toward the administration's goal of having a bill ready by August to overhaul the nation's health care system.

White House Budget Director Peter R. Orszag told Fox News Sunday that the chances are high that a comprehensive health care package will emerge from Congress before lawmakers break for their monthlong summer recess next month.

That is the goal, he said.
